Time the record covers
At most 11 million years on record.
Every occurrence read is dated to somewhere between 48.07 Mya and 37.71 Mya, and nothing in the dating separates them, so that window is what the record shows rather than a span.
20 occurrences of Calorhadia semen on record, most of them in the Eocene.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.

Found in
6 formations
- Lisbon Formation · Claiborne Group5
- McBean Formation · Claiborne Group5
- Nanjemoy Formation4
- Cook Mountain Formation · Claiborne Group3
- Gosport Sand Formation · Claiborne Group2
- Piney Point Formation · Pamunkey Group1
